English.

We have been continuing our work on 'The Snail and the Whale' by Julia Donaldson. This week the whale wrote to us and asked us to make some information pages all about snails. We have found out lots of facts about snails, including the fact that they are born with a shell and their underbelly is called a 'foot.'

 

Maths

We have been continuing our work on addition.  We have been using our part part whole models to help us to find the missing part.  We have also been solving number word problems involving addition.

 

Science

We have been learning about how the changes in the weather affect the animals.  We have learnt that some animals hibernate (go to sleep for the winter) and some migrate (move to a warmer climate).  We sorted the animals into animals that hibernate and migrate.

 

Topic

We have been looking at Atlases and maps.  We know that the hot countries are near the Equator and the cold countries are near the North and South Pole.
